Drinking oregano tea on an empty stomach has become a popular natural remedy, valued for its wide range of potential health benefits. While scientific research on this specific practice remains limited, oregano itself is renowned for its antioxidant, antibacterial, and anti-inflammatory compounds that may support digestion, immunity, detoxification, and overall wellness.

**Digestive Support**

One of oregano tea’s most noted benefits is its positive effect on digestion. Consumed before meals, it may stimulate bile flow, which aids in breaking down fats and improving nutrient absorption. Many find it helpful for reducing bloating and soothing stomach discomfort. Its natural compounds can encourage regular bowel movements and promote a balanced gut environment—effects often more noticeable when consumed on an empty stomach.

**Immune-Boosting Properties**

Rich in bioactive compounds like carvacrol and thymol, oregano has been studied for its antibacterial and antiviral activity. These substances may help the body resist harmful pathogens, offering support during seasonal changes or stressful periods. Drinking oregano tea before eating may heighten its protective effects as a natural first line of defense.

**How to Prepare**

Steep one teaspoon of dried oregano leaves (or a few fresh sprigs) in hot water for 5-10 minutes. Enjoy plain or lightly sweetened with honey.

**Important Note**

Pregnant or breastfeeding women and individuals taking certain medications should consult a healthcare provider before regular use. While oregano tea offers gentle support, it should complement—not replace—professional medical guidance.
